Overview
- France Football unveiled the 30 contenders for the 2025 men’s Ballon d'Or alongside the trainer, goalkeeper and under-21 shortlists after assessing performances from August 1, 2024, to July 31, 2025.
- Paris Saint-Germain leads all clubs with nine players nominated for the men’s award, reflecting its Champions League triumph and domestic double.
- German talent spans four categories as Florian Wirtz is the sole male nominee, Jamal Musiala misses out again, Hansi Flick vies for the trainer prize and Ann-Katrin Berger and Klara Bühl feature in the women’s shortlist.
- The Yashin Trophy nominations spotlight goalkeepers including Jan Oblak and Thibaut Courtois while the Kopa Trophy under-21 list highlights rising stars such as Lamine Yamal and João Neves.
- Winners across all categories will be decided by an international panel of journalists at a gala on September 22 at Paris’s Théâtre du Châtelet.
